#8096dd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8096dd is composed of 50.2% red, 58.8% green and 86.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.1% cyan, 32.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.3% black. It has a hue angle of 225.8 degrees, a saturation of 57.8% and a lightness of 68.4%. #8096dd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#012dbb. Closest websafe color is: #9999cc.

#8096dd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8096dd has RGB values of R:128, G:150, B:221 and CMYK values of C:0.42,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 8427229.

Shades and Tints of #8096dd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03050c is the darkest color, while #fcfcfe is the lightest one.
